\(\left[\mathrm{CoF}_6\right]^{3-}\)
\(\mathrm{Co}^{3+}\) (weak field ligand) \(\Rightarrow 3 \mathrm{~d}^6\left(\mathrm{t}_{2 \mathrm{~g}}^4, \mathrm{e}_{\mathrm{g}}^2\right)\)
Hybridisation : \(\mathrm{sp}^3 \mathrm{~d}^2\)
Outer orbital complex (spin free complex) no pairing will take place
